Garry, having recently reviewed the Serialization book for CHE 16ga guns, your Bernard barreled beauty is 1 of 1, in the total of 27 made!

Bruce Day and I each have 16 gauge Bernard guns. His is on a 1 frame. We thought there were 4 16 gauge Bernard guns estimated. However many, they’re scarce…and treasured.

I finally found the photos. They are not great, just part of my records. The top two photos are of a GH 0 frame 16 I paid far too much for, but it has condition...and only 2 1/2" drop @ heel. Tightly choked, but with spreaders it takes wild Bobs when pointed in the right direction.

The bottom two are my lightening cut 0 frame "twins," consecutively numbered guns purchased 2 years apart at auction. The bottom one has a straight stock and handles nicely. The one pictured above it has lots of drop and makes me an even worse shot...but a happy guy when I carry it. If I recall correctly, these guns were part of a "batch" of 16s, either 4 or 6. I often wonder if they were all 0 frames, and what they're up to now.
